First off this morning we drove out to the Illawarra Fly which is a treetop walk out over the forest. Had a steep windy drive to get there but the walk was magnificent. 
It is 472 mts long but including the walking track to get to there, its a 2.5 km easy walk. 
In the centre of the Fly there is a tower which you can climb which has stunning views out over the Illawarra the tower is 45mts high which equated to 112 steps up and well worth the effort. 
We were lucky and it was a clear day and we could see for miles.
From there we went to the Minnamurra Rainforest Centre and did another really nice walk to the Minnamurra Falls. It was a really easy walk as they have a cement or wooded path for the whole walk, there were a couple of steep sections but still relatively easy.
Some lunch and miracle of miracles I didn't forget anything then it was back down the mountain to Kiama and the blowholes, they have 2, a small one called little Blowhole
 and the main one just call the Kiama Blowhole. 
We were lucky today as the wind was blowing from the right direction and they were blowing really well, 
the spume was going really high and they made a really loud shoosh noise and best off all I managed to get reasonable photos.
To finish the day off we called into Bombo Headland which was another small walk to see some fantastic basalt rocks 
that are eroded into square shapes, was very dramatic and a lovely end to our day.
